The Spinal Fusion Devices Market is estimated to be valued at USD 8.1 Bn in 2026 and is expected to reach USD 10.54 Bn by 2033,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.9% from 2026 to 2033.
The Spinal Fusion Devices Market delivers medical devices that stabilize and fuse vertebrae in patients with spinal disorders, including degenerative conditions, trauma, deformities, and herniated discs. It includes implants such as spinal plates, interbody cages, screws, and rods, along with supporting surgical instruments. Rising spinal conditions, innovations in minimally invasive and robotic-assisted surgeries, growing patient awareness, and expanding healthcare infrastructure drive market growth. Hospitals and specialized spine centers actively utilize these devices as primary end-users globally.

Reimbursement plays a critical role in the adoption and commercialization of spinal fusion devices, particularly advanced and personalized implant technologies. Favorable reimbursement policies directly influence hospital purchasing decisions, surgeon adoption, and patient access to innovative treatments.
A strong example of this impact is Carlsmed’s Aprevo personalized interbody implants, which received New Technology Add-On Payment (NTAP) approval from the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) in August 2025. The reimbursement was granted for cervical fusion procedures using Aprevo implants under CMS’s Hospital Inpatient Prospective Payment System (IPPS) Final Rule for FY 2026.
NTAP is designed to support hospitals adopting new medical technologies during their early market introduction by providing additional reimbursement beyond standard DRG payments. Beginning October 1, hospitals performing cervical fusion procedures with Aprevo devices are eligible for up to $21,125 in additional reimbursement per qualifying procedure from CMS and private payors. This reduces financial barriers for hospitals and encourages the use of innovative, patient-specific technologies.
Carlsmed’s Aprevo system leverages an AI-powered surgical planning platform and digital manufacturing process to create implants tailored to each patient’s anatomy and spinal alignment. The company’s technology has received FDA Breakthrough Device designation for both lumbar and cervical interbody fusion devices, with FDA clearance already in place for lumbar fusion procedures across anterior, lateral, and transforaminal approaches.
Cervical Spine expected to hold the largest market share of 45.6% in 2026. The cervical spine segment in the Spinal Fusion Devices Market grows as rising numbers of patients experience neck disorders, including cervical spondylosis, herniated discs, and spinal stenosis, necessitating surgical treatment. Surgeons enhance outcomes and speed recovery by employing minimally invasive and precision-guided techniques, which drives broader adoption. Hospitals and specialized spine centers increasingly perform cervical fusion procedures, while higher patient awareness and expanded healthcare infrastructure actively support the widespread use of advanced cervical spine solutions worldwide. For instance, in December 2025, Carlsmed unveiled Aprevo platform for cervical fusion surgeries, expanding its personalized spine solutions with AI-driven planning and 3D-printed, patient-specific implants.

The market increasingly favors minimally invasive spinal fusion procedures, driven by patient demand for reduced pain, smaller incisions, and faster recovery. Hospitals and specialized spine centers adopt MIS-compatible implants and advanced surgical tools, while surgeons leverage navigation and imaging technologies for precision. This trend encourages device manufacturers to innovate low-profile plates, modular screws, and expandable cages, enhancing procedural efficiency and improving outcomes, positioning minimally invasive techniques as a central focus in current spinal fusion practices.
Innovations in materials, design, and customization are shaping the market. Surgeons now use titanium, PEEK, and biocompatible alloy implants with porous coatings for better fusion and bone integration. Customizable and patient-specific implants, often 3D-printed, address anatomical variability and complex spinal cases. These advancements improve surgical accuracy, reduce complications, and expand the range of treatable conditions, driving demand for cutting-edge fusion systems that integrate seamlessly with modern surgical workflows.
